I’ve not been here since 2010 or thereabouts, and believe this is a rebuild after a fire, or something. It looks pretty much the same save for the glass cubicle for smokers. Same grey heads and bald pates so I fit right in. Gentle, convivial atmosphere with muffled conversation and occasional guffaws of laughter that doesn’t quite manage to drown the eighties hits streaming from the speakers. It’s not noisy, I’m just sat right under one.The kitchen is apparently overwhelmed by the ten or so orders from the handful of people here, but the owner/manager immediately notified of the delay so all good.The food was just ok, perfectly decent and at a price point you would be challenged to achieve at home. This is a pub, not a restaurant. That said, a charming glimpse into a glorious time when day drinking was a national past-time. I loved it.

Glad to see the friendly vibe & the regulars back at the Royal Oak since the new owners rescued it & have revamped the place from top to bottom.Now a pleasure to enter with a clean, airy feel & no more sticky carpets.All new toilets are sparkling clean.Also the new solid oak bar looks fantastic.Food is back to how it used to be. Prices have dropped & finally you can get a proper All Day English Breakfast till 15h00. Better choice of beers on tap. Congrats to Tommy, Terrie & Gordon.
